The Role

Herefordshire Council is looking for an experienced waste contract monitoring officer to join its friendly Waste Management Team. We have an Integrated Waste Strategy with far reaching ambitions and new targets to cut carbon, increase waste minimisation, reuse, recycling and composting activities.

What will you be doing?

Your role will be responsible for analysing performance and using a performance management framework to demonstrate how the services are achieving contractual outcomes. We’re looking for someone who can develop effective partnerships with our contractors through productive client/commissioner and provider relationships to deliver continuous improvement, drive efficiencies and demonstrate value for money. The ability to travel independently around the county is essential.

The working day can involve some early starts and some late finishes. Weekend working is also expected on some occasions.

We have strong and independent communities and idyllic countryside, situated in the South West Midlands and bordering Wales. The county sits between Worcestershire and the Malvern Hills to the east, and Bannau Brycheiniog (the Brecon Beacons) in Wales to the west.

Historically Herefordshire has been the gateway to the Marches. We embrace partnership working. We are a member of the Marches Forward Partnership, which is a cross border collaboration between Herefordshire, Monmouthshire, Powys and Shropshire who are collectively working to secure funding to invest in the region.
